A resource barrier in health and social care refers to limitations in available resources that hinder access to necessary services or support. This can include shortages of funding, staff, equipment, or facilities, which can prevent individuals from receiving adequate care. Such barriers can lead to disparities in health outcomes and hinder the overall effectiveness of health and social care systems. Addressing these barriers is essential for promoting equity and improving the quality of care provided to individuals in need.
